§ 32:9-14 — Equal payments of compensation, damages and costs to owners
New Jersey·Title 32 INTERSTATE AND PORT AUTHORITIES AND COMMISSIONS
The value of all bridge properties or interests therein acquired by the states of New Jersey and Pennsylvania as prescribed in this chapter, and all damages and costs arising from the taking of the same as aforesaid, shall be paid by the two states to the owners of said bridges as their interests may appear, in equal proportions as the interests of the states may appear.
